Foresight News reports that the US-listed company Aurora Mobile (JG.US, Chinese name 极光) has announced a strategic partnership with the crypto payment solution provider HashNut. This collaboration will promote the use of stablecoins in Web3 payments and digital applications, facilitating the global circulation and commercialization of digital assets. Aurora Mobile has begun integrating HashNut's Web3 payment system into several products aimed at the Southeast Asian and global markets. In the future, the cooperation will optimize Aurora Mobile's existing ecosystem and jointly develop stablecoin payment solutions, providing compliant, secure, and efficient digital payment and settlement infrastructure for overseas clients and Chinese companies expanding their global business. Following this news, JG.US rose over 5%, trading at $11.22.
